This new book is an excellent reference for the multitude of ceramics items marked MADE IN JAPAN that were exported between 1921 and 1941, after Japanese manufacturers used the NIPPON mark and before the MADE IN OCCUPIED JAPAN mark. The 350 color photographs show hundreds of household ceramics arranged in an easy-to-find alphabetical order from ash trays to wall pockets. The Price Guide makes clear that this is an excellent field for collectors priced out of other fields. Here are many humorous and novelty designs in planters, cookie jars, pitchers, teapots, cups, creamers, sugar bowls, vases, pincushion holders, lamps, dishes and salt and pepper shakers.
